Revitalizing Literary Classics through Modern Identity

The realm of literature serves as a profound mirror, reflecting the evolving complexities of human identity across different epochs. Literary classics, often perceived merely as archaic texts relegated to dusty library shelves, actually possess an enduring resonance. They articulate universal themes such as love, ambition, betrayal, and the quest for meaning that transcend their original historical contexts. However, in contemporary society, the way we interpret these masterpieces is increasingly being re-evaluated through the lens of modern identity and multiculturalism.

When modern readers engage with classical literature, they often encounter a stark contrast between the traditional values depicted and the diverse realities of the 21st century. Historically, the Western literary canon has been predominantly shaped by a specific demographic, inadvertently marginalizing the voices of minorities and indigenous cultures. Consequently, contemporary scholars and educators are advocating for a more inclusive approach to reading. They argue that to truly celebrate these classics, we must critically analyze them, acknowledging their historical biases while extracting the timeless wisdom they offer.

This critical engagement allows for a fascinating synthesis of old and new. Modern authors are increasingly drawing inspiration from classical narratives, reimagining them to reflect contemporary societal issues. For instance, classic mythological tales are being retold from the perspectives of historically silenced characters, injecting fresh vitality into ancient plots. This creative reinterpretation not only pays homage to the original works but also validates the diverse identities of modern readers, allowing them to see their own struggles and triumphs reflected in the grand tapestry of human literature.

Furthermore, the digital age has democratized access to these texts, fostering global communities of readers who can debate and deconstruct literary themes across cultural boundaries. This unprecedented connectivity ensures that literary classics are no longer monolithic relics but dynamic catalysts for ongoing cultural dialogue.

In conclusion, revitalizing literary classics in the modern era does not necessitate blind reverence. Instead, it requires a nuanced appreciation that embraces critical thinking and cultural diversity. By continuously interrogating and reimagining these foundational texts, we forge a stronger connection between our inherited past and our multifaceted modern identity, ensuring that literature remains a vital, living art form.

中文翻譯

文學領域是一面深邃的鏡子,反映了人類身分認同在不同時代中不斷演變的複雜性。文學經典通常被僅僅視為被貶謫到布滿灰塵的圖書館書架上的古老文本,但實際上它們擁有持久的共鳴。它們闡述了超越其原始歷史背景的普世主題,例如愛、野心、背叛以及對意義的追尋。然而,在當代社會,我們詮釋這些傑作的方式正越來越多地透過現代身分認同與多元文化的視角被重新評估。

當現代讀者接觸古典文學時,他們經常會遇到所描繪的傳統價值觀與 21 世紀多元現實之間的鮮明對比。從歷史上看,西方文學經典主要由特定的人口群體所塑造,不經意地邊緣化了少數群體和原住民文化的聲音。因此,當代學者和教育工作者正在提倡一種更具包容性的閱讀方式。他們主張,要真正頌揚這些經典,我們必須對其進行批判性分析,承認其歷史偏見,同時汲取它們提供的永恆智慧。

這種批判性的參與促成了新與舊的迷人融合。現代作家越來越多地從古典敘事中汲取靈感,重新想像它們以反映當代社會議題。例如,經典的神話故事正從歷史上被噤聲的角色的角度被重新講述,為古老的情節注入了新的活力。這種創造性的重新詮釋不僅向原著致敬,也認可了現代讀者的多元身分認同,讓他們能夠在人類文學的宏大織錦中看到自己的奮鬥與勝利。

此外,數位時代使獲取這些文本的途徑民主化(大眾化),培育了能跨越文化邊界辯論和解構文學主題的全球讀者社群。這種史無前例的連結性確保了文學經典不再是單一的遺跡,而是持續進行文化對話的動態催化劑。

總結來說,在現代重振文學經典並不需要盲目的崇敬。相反地,它需要一種擁抱批判性思考和文化多樣性的細微欣賞。透過不斷地質問和重新想像這些奠基性的文本,我們在繼承的過去和多面向的現代身分認同之間建立了更緊密的聯繫,確保文學仍然是一種充滿活力的、鮮活的藝術形式。
